Dan Popescu is a researcher whose work bridges robotics, automation, and technical education. His contributions focus on the development of innovative robotic platforms designed to support both academic instruction and applied research environments. His 2018 paper, "New Flexible Robotic Platform as Support in Technical Education and Research," presented at the prestigious 10th International Conference on Education and New Learning Technologies (EDULEARN18) in Palma, Spain, exemplifies his commitment to advancing hands-on, technology-driven learning tools. In this work, Popescu explores how adaptable robotic systems can be meaningfully integrated into educational curricula, equipping students with practical engineering competencies relevant to modern industry demands.
